- The distance between Port Jervis, Ny, Usa and Bushehr, Iran is approximately 10,445 km or 6,491 mi.
- To reach Port Jervis, Ny in this distance one would set out from Bushehr bearing 322.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Port Jervis, Ny bearing 225.3° or SW .
- Port Jervis, Ny has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Bushehr has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- The mean temperature is 14.7 °C (26.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.7 °C (13.9°F) more in Port Jervis, Ny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 868.4 mm (34.2 in) more which is equivalent to 868.4 l/m² (21.31 US gal/ft²) or 8,684,000 l/ha (928,377 US gal/ac) more. About 4 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12° lower in Port Jervis, Ny than in Bushehr.
